Для того, щоб стати програмістом Java, не обов’язково здобувати вищу освіту. Вивчити теоретичні основи, і застосувати отримані знання практично можна самостійно. Необхідно використати інтернет-програми, відеоуроки, читати відповідну літературу. Також варто вдатися до допомоги досвідченого наставника. Останніми роками ця мова розвивається все швидше і охоплює все більше потенційних ніш застосування. Потенційно це відкриває двері для Java в сфері аналізу та опрацювання великих статистичних даних за короткий час.
Курси
- Наш ІТ-калькулятор доходу допоможе перевірити середню зарплату Java-розробника відповідно до досвіду та форми працевлаштування кандидата.
- Також, щоб почати працювати за фахом, можна закінчити курси «Програміст Java».
- Після перегляду студенти дістають сертифікат, під час проходження можуть обговорювати завдання й тренди ринку з одногрупниками в спеціальному чаті.
- Вкрай важливим є йти в ногу з новими тенденціями та постійно пізнавати і впроваджувати новаторські рішення, які дозволятимуть бізнесу бути ефективнішим та стійкішим.
Звісно, компанія надає напрям розвитку і будує його план. Великим плюсом для Java junior’а буде знання будь-якої конкретної технології або фреймворка (наприклад, веб-сервісів або Spring). JAVA-програміст – це професія, що передбачає знання особливостей мови Ява, принципів ОВП, технологій розробки додатків та їх відмінних якостей. Крім написання програмного коду мовою Java фахівець займається його впровадженням у готові продукти, тестує та ліквідує помилки у роботі програм та сервісів. Програма Java‑університету розроблена з урахуванням вимог до початківців у Java‑розробці на сучасному ринку праці та досвіду тисяч випускників JavaRush.
Які навички потрібні програмісту Java
З боку компанії ми очікуємо, що Junior спеціаліст повинен орієнтуватися в оцінці складності алгоритмів та розуміти елементарні структури даних, підходи OOP та принципи SOLID. Розібратися в мові може кожен, хто цікавиться програмуванням і готовий докласти зусиль. Зараз в Україні є багато компаній, включно з аутсорсинговими, які надають послуги зі створення програмного забезпечення. Самі ж https://wizardsdev.com/ програмісти кажуть, що навіть якщо Java завтра помре, то навіть через 30 років буде величезна кількість проектів, які вимагатимуть доопрацювання, поліпшень і навіть багфіксів.
Junior программист Java
Розвиватися можна і у бік управління проектами, і з ухилом у бізнес-аналітику. Можна java розробник запускати власні стартапи паралельно з виконанням завдань у компанії, або піти на фріланс і розробляти сайти для онлайн-магазинів, що не менш важливо і затребуване. Потрібно не лише оперативно запускати рішення, а й гарантувати їхню швидку роботу.
причин пройти курс Java-програмування
Програміст Java — фахівець, який створює застосунки різної складності, використовуючи найстарішу мову програмування. — Так само як котлін не можна називати повністю null-safe’овим, бо відповідні перевірки також виконуються в рантаймі… Розвʼязуйте алгоритмічні задачі на Codewars або LeetCode. У повсякденній роботі Senior інженер стикається з численними завданнями, які вимагають як глибокого розуміння екосистеми Java, так і технологій, застосованих на проєкті. У своїй практиці я IT професії зустрічався з проблемами витоку пам’яті для вебсервісу, який обслуговує мільйони користувачів.
Курси Java розробників подають інформацію структуровано – від простого до складного. Учням пропонують домашні завдання, практичні роботи допомагають закріпити знання. З будь-якого питання завжди можна звернутися до куратора. Програма передбачає стажування — роботу над реальним проєктом упродовж трьох місяців.
- Спробуй створення простих програм і застосунків, щоб закріпити знання.
- GeekBrains обіцяють повернути гроші, якщо після навчання студент не знайде роботи.
- Допоможе опанувати код, особливості роботи з масивами, числами, рядками, файлами, базами даних, мережею і багатопотоковістю.
- Це створює ще більш складні завдання для інженерів, а їх впровадження – це окремий виклик для індустрії.
Важливо розуміти, що вміти коректно спілкуватися потрібно не лише з колегами, алей замовниками. Він перетворився на глобальну індустрію, яка дуже швидко розвивається, залучає мільйони професіоналів, фанатів та гравців по всьому світу. Розуміння різних типів колекцій, таких як списки (ArrayList, LinkedList), множини (Set), словники (Map) і робота з ними дуже важлива для розробника Java. Важливо знання технічної англійської – це розширює кар’єрні горизонти, можна придивлятися до закордонних вакансій. Однак, якщо ви хочете отримати гарну базу, вибирайте серед вузів, що пропонують навчання за напрямом «Інформаційні технології». Очевидно, що Java – перспективна мова, затребувана в масі цікавих проектів із привабливими бюджетами.
Наш ІТ-калькулятор доходу допоможе перевірити середню зарплату Java-розробника відповідно до досвіду та форми працевлаштування кандидата. Тут ви дізнаєтеся актуальну зарплатню спеціалістів з Java. Навчання основ Java, практика та співпраця з колегами зроблять цей шлях ще захопливішим.
دیدگاهتان را بنویسید